[0028] The present invention will be further described below in conjunction with the accompanying drawings and specific embodiments.
[0029] The structure of the optical transmitter of the hybrid modulation format of the present invention is as attached figure 1 As shown, it consists of I / Q modulator 1 cascaded with a delay line interferometer (DLI), then cascaded with an I / Q modulator 2, and finally cascaded with a Mach-Zehnder modulator. The structure of the two I / Q modulators is the same as that of the conventional QPSK modulation format. I / Q modulator 1, I / Q modulator 2, and Mach-Zehnder modulation all include two working modes, one is the working mode of modulating the input optical carrier with data loading; the other is without data loading, and the Input the working mode of optical carrier without modulation.
